Resolution 2026-09-10.1
Passed on September 16, 2026.
A resolution for adopting a uniform policy for the use of Generative AI tools.
We, the members of Project Elara, adopt the following motion:
That a need has arose to delineate clear rules with regard to the use of Generative AI, including large language models (such as ChatGPT, Google Gemini, Microsoft Copilot, etc.), coding agents (such as Claude Code, OpenAI Codex, etc.), and other closely-related tools and technologies, which have presently entered widespread use;
That the adoption of an uniform AI policy, developed in accordance with the values of the Project and the principles of the Elara Charter, is necessary to address this need;
That the Project therefore institutes the following policy on the use of Generative AI:
- In accordance with Codeberg policy, vibe-coding is prohibited.
- All Generative AI chats should be archived and uploaded to Project Elara’s AI archive.
- AI must not be used to violate the Code of Conduct or the Charter, and/or to conduct activities evidently contrary to the mission and values of the Project, including (but not limited to) cheating, plagiarism, falsifying data, and manufacturing/promoting false claims.
- AI-assisted machine translation is allowed, but must be overseen by a human translator.
- Exceptions may be made upon consideration of the circumstances.
On this day on September 16, 2026, by the powers vested in the General Assembly, these measures shall come into force.
